On Find Strong Momentum in 2024 Financial Results

Swiss running brand have announced their fourth quarter and full-year results for 2024, with the final figures revealing exceptional growth. Between 2023 and 2024, On's net sales grew by 29.4 per cent, with their profit also experiencing similar growth at 31.7 per cent. This brings their total annual revenue to 2.3 billion Swiss Francs ($2.6 billion USD). Most notably, their net income increased by a whopping 204.5 per cent between the two financial years, growing from CHF 79.6 million in 2023 to CHF 242.3 million in 2024.
On have largely put this down to the success of the and Cloudsurfer models, as sales from shoes grew by 33.6 per cent over the fourth quarter to hit 568.8 million Swiss Francs in 2024 – equating to around $639.9 million USD. Footwear sales for the full year increased by 28.5 per cent year on year. In addition to these strong sales, On had a number of milestone moments in 2024, as they unveiled their groundbreaking technology – which saw Hellen Obiri win the Boston Marathon in the – and the brand also opened 50 new stores. Key ambassador moments came as they snapped up and continued their partnerships with Loewe and .

The financial report also indicates a strong start to 2025 for the brand, as they expect general demand, an exciting innovation pipeline and strengthened operational factors to carry the momentum into the rest of the year. On are currently predicting a net sales growth rate of 27 per cent for the full 2025 year, with the gross profit margin to come in at around 60.5 per cent for the coming year.
